Subject: The holding of land in excess of the ceiling by holders of land in excess of the ceiling under the Delhi Land Reforms Act, 1954, regarding.
In exercise of the powers conferred by section 9 of the Delhi Land Reforms Act, 1954 (Delhi Act 8 of 1954), the General Administration Department, Government of the National Capital Territory of Delhi hereby issues the following Standing Order for the guidance of all officers subordinate to it:
1. References have been received seeking clarification on the manner in which section 9 applies to the holding of land in excess of the ceiling by holders of land in excess of the ceiling.
2. The matter has been examined. Every holder of land in excess of the ceiling carrying on the holding of land in excess of the ceiling shall make an application in Form 12 to the Revenue Divisional Officer within sixty days, accompanied by a fee of one hundred rupees.
3. The Patwari shall ensure that certificate of occupancy is dealt with as directed above, and shall report compliance to the Revenue Divisional Officer within sixty days.
4. Difficulties, if any, in the implementation of this standing order may be brought to the notice of the General Administration Department, Government of the National Capital Territory of Delhi.
